CHECKLIST OF REQUIRED SUPPORTING DOCUMENTS AS INTEGRAL PART OF THIS APPLICATION

 Notarized and Completely Filled-Out CDC Application for Registration Form (FM-CDC-MD – 01) including applicable Annexes;
 Resume and photocopies of passports for no derogatory record purpose and/or any valid ID of key Officers;
 Proof of Financial Capability (any or all of the following):
 Latest Audited financial Statements of applicant firm (or parent/management company if applicable);and/or
 Verifiable Bank Certification of deposits or approved loan or credit line; if equity financing is less than total project cost;
 Proposed Organizational Chart (not applicable for Canteen);
 Certified true copy of Business Registration (Securities and Exchange Commission Papers, License to transact Business in the
Philippines, DTI Registration); or proof of SEC Company Name Reservation
 Board Resolution authorizing the Lease/Sub-Lease Agreement and Signatory thereof (disregard if Sub-Lessee is a Single Proprietorship);
 Company Profile with process flowchart of the proposed business activity;
 Latest photo of the proposed area for lease or sublease.

APPLICANT'S UNDERTAKING

I,      __________, of legal age,      _________________ of _     ________ (the “company”, herein), with postal address at      ____ after having
been duly sworn to in accordance with law hereby, depose, represent, certify and warrant that in addition to above performance commitments, the
applicant also commits to undertake the ff.:
1. To contribute to the achievement of the goals of transforming the Clark Freeport Zone (CFZ) into a modern metropolis that is world-class
in its facilities but environmentally sound for its residents and workers and to the development of the national economy in general;
2. To support the promotion of CFZ as an investment and tourist destination;
3. To engage in good faith in creating a market for its products and services abroad;
4. To use domestic raw materials and supplies in preference to imported goods whenever these are available at comparable quality and
price;
5. To establish a separate entity that will exclusively engage in the proposed business activities at the CFZ, if the proponent has been
granted the privileges to enjoy tax incentives pursuant to RA 9400 and the same will not branch outside the CFZ in the future;
6. To comply with the following:
 Rules and regulations on importation/exportation and all other existing laws, rules, and ordinances issued by the Government;
 Zoning regulations, building, environmental, health and safety standards prescribed by the authorities concerned;
 Requirements of RA 10708 also known as the Tax Incentives Management and Transparency Act (TIMTA), its implementing rules
and regulations and pertinent circulars if the entity will qualify for tax incentives; if applicable
 Terms and conditions of the lease agreement with CDC and Annexes of this application, if applicable;
 Submission of periodic reports and other information on its activities in the CFZ as may be required by CDC.
7. To install an accounting system adequate to identify the investments, revenues, costs and profits or losses of the project covered by this
application separately from the aggregate investments, revenues, costs and profits or losses of the other business activities of the
applicant not registered with CDC;
8. To promise not to give, has not given and will not give any gift to any officer or employee of the CDC in connection with filing and
processing of this application pursuant to the provisions of Section 3 and Section 14 of Republic Act No. 3019 [Anti-Graft Act];
9. To ensure that based on the records of the applicant, no Board member or department Director of CDC has an investment or any other
financial interest, direct or indirect, in the applicant’s enterprise; Also, that there no exists dummy relationship between the stockholders
or Directors of the applicant and any foreigner;
10. To hire, as much as practicable, employees and workers from peripheral areas of the CFZ through the CSR & Placement Division of
CDC, and to abide by existing labor policies, rules and regulations pursuant to the Labor Code of the Philippines;
11. To establish in-house skills training program and recruitment system in coordination with CDC to maximize job opportunities for the local
Labor Force. If the skills requirement is highly specialized, foreign nationals hired to occupy the job must transfer the technology through
the said program;
12. To accept that the CDC Citizen’s Charter on standard processing time for the lease/sub-lease agreement may only be applicable if the
complete requirements have been submitted and contents of said documents have been verified by our departments;
13. To accept that the submission of the required documents will not guarantee of any property which shall be subject of the negotiations
and CDC will continue to entertain other proponents for the area; if applicable
14. To accept that CDC may undertake due diligence enquiries, and to request and receive information relative to this application including
information on derogatory records of its officers, directors, and/or authorized representatives and that any person named within this
application is authorized to release any information requested by CDC;
15. To obligate its management and staff or authorized third party representatives, if any, to periodically access and read the official CDC
Website: www.clark.com.ph to comply with applicable circulars posted regarding policies and information affecting its operation and
welfare of the company and its employees. This effort is also part of the paperless campaign for a clean and green environment;

Annex - E
CLARK INVESTMENT PRIORITY LIST
CY 2017

I. MANUFACTURING ENTERPRISES
 Electronic and Semi-conductor
 Textiles, wearing apparel, leather and related products

 Aircraft, Aircraft parts and accessories


 Automotive, other transport equip. & automotive parts/accessories
 Agro-industrial export manufacturing (food, beverage & tobacco)

 Avionics
 Pharmaceutical and Medical Products/Devices
 Machinery and Equipment
 Other Light Industries (paper products, furniture, personal/home care products and
other chemical products)
 Rubber and Plastic Products
 Basic and Non Metallic Mineral Products

II. SERVICE ENTERPRISES


 Information and Communication
Telecom, IT-BPM e.g. call centers, knowledge process outsourcing, IT & software
development, etc.
 Aviation Related
Air transport, Maintenance Repair & Overhaul (MRO) of aircraft engines, cargo
handling and other Investment Priority establishments as may be approved and
submitted by CIAC.
 Educational Institutions
Educational institutions offering K to 12 programs, college and post graduate
degrees, as well as training institutions designed to accelerate and enhance skills
of the local labor force.
 International and Domestic Air Carriers
International and domestic air carriers for passengers and cargo (including
express freight), cargo handling, ground handling, in-flight catering, line
maintenance, base/heavy maintenance or MROs, fixed-base operators, aircraft
refueling (supply, storage and into-plane), and other Investment Priority
establishments as may be submitted and approved by CIAC.
 Utilities Related
Electric, Water, Renewable energy, and Transportation
 Research and Development
 Tourism Related
Hotel and Casino/Integrated Resort complex (sports and recreation centers,
accommodation, water theme park, convention, and cultural facilities, special
interest attraction activities)

 Restaurants

III. TRADING ENTERPRISES


 Vendor Management Inventory (VMI) and/or Integrated Logistics Operations
Warehousing-Distribution-Transportation Operations catering to Freeports and
Ecozones where Clark is the hub.
 Other Trading Companies
Supporting the requirements of Tier 1 subject to CDC’s evaluation
(distributor/supplier/wholesalers)
 Duty Free Shops
Subject to Malacanang clarificatory letter allowing renewal of existing Duty Free
Locators in Clark; DTI implementing rules and regulations on EO 303 & 404 and
pertinent legal issuances and subject further to standards and criteria of CDC.
